Key Technical Specifications
At the core of the Labrador’s design lies a 750W brushless rear hub motor (peaking at 960W) capable of generating 90Nm of torque, enabling effortless climbs up steep inclines as steep as 40 degrees. The motor supports a top speed of 28MPH in pedal-assist mode and 20MPH in pure electric throttle mode, making it suitable for riders who prioritize speed without sacrificing control. Powering this system is a 48V 20Ah removable lithium-ion battery that offers an 80-mile maximum range in pedal-assist mode under optimal conditions. This range varies based on terrain, rider weight, and weather, but users consistently report achieving close to advertised distances during mixed-use scenarios.
The bike’s 26-inch x 4-inch fat tires provide exceptional traction on loose surfaces like sand, snow, or gravel, while the full hydraulic suspension system—featuring an adjustable front fork and transverse rear suspension—absorbs shocks effectively, even on rocky trails. Riders appreciate the dual 180mm hydraulic disc brakes for their responsive stopping power in wet or uneven conditions. Additional highlights include a Shimano 7-speed transmission for precise gear shifts and an LCD display that offers real-time data on speed, battery life, and riding mode.

Battery Life and Charging
Equipped with a removable 48V 20Ah battery, the Labrador simplifies charging by allowing users to detach the pack for indoor replenishment. A full charge takes 6–8 hours using the included 54V 2A charger, and many riders appreciate the flexibility to carry a spare battery for extended adventures. In real-world testing, the 80-mile range holds up well in pedal-assist mode, though pure throttle use reduces this figure significantly. One user reported completing a 50-mile round trip with 30% battery remaining, while another noted consistent performance across multiple days of mixed commuting and trail riding.
